1. Design Considerations

Design plays a significant role in determining the overall look and feel of your coffee table. When selecting a wooden coffee table with metal legs, consider the following:

  • Table Shape: Choose from classic rectangular or square shapes, elegant oval designs, or unique geometric forms to complement your decor.
  • Leg Style: The legs can vary in shape, thickness, and finish. Consider tapered legs for a modern touch, square legs for stability, or intricate legs for a decorative flair.
  • Dimension and Height: Ensure the table's size and height are proportionate to your living space, allowing for comfortable usage and accessibility.

2. Material Choices

The materials used in constructing the table impact its durability, style, and weight.

  • Wood Type: Select from a wide range of woods, such as oak, walnut, mahogany, or reclaimed wood, each offering unique grain patterns and color variations.
  • Metal Type: Metal legs can be crafted from iron, steel, aluminum, or stainless steel, varying in strength, corrosion resistance, and finish options.

3. Construction and Stability

The construction method ensures the table's stability and longevity.

  • Joinery: Look for tables with strong joinery techniques, such as dovetail joints or mortise and tenon joints, to enhance durability.
  • Reinforcement: Additional reinforcements, like stretcher bars or crossbars, provide extra support and prevent the table from wobbling.
  • Leg Befestigung: Ensure the legs are securely attached to the tabletop using sturdy bolts, screws, or brackets, guaranteeing stability.

4. Maintenance and Care

Proper maintenance extends the life and beauty of your coffee table.

  • Cleaning: Use a soft, damp cloth to wipe down the table regularly.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Wood Protection: Apply a protective finish, such as oil or wax, to the wooden surface to preserve its natural beauty and prevent damage.
  • Metal Care: Clean metal legs with a mild detergent solution and dry thoroughly to prevent rust or corrosion.
